Today: October 19, 2024
Browse Category

North America - Page 969

latest news from Latin countries of North America
SAT: huachicoleo of personal data

SAT: huachicoleo of personal data

I suggest you, dear reader, prepare yourself some tea for your nerves and take a seat. What follows can leave you cold. They are the confessions of Raquel Buenrostro Sánchez, head of
April 24, 2022
Go toTop